Michelmores advise Maven on investment by British Business Bank’s South West Investment Fund in Independent Bar and Restaurant Group

Michelmores has advised the British Business Bank’s South West Investment Fund, through its fund manager Maven Capital Partners, on a £1.1 million investment in Deckhouse, a vibrant independent venue offering day-to-night brunching and dining experiences.

The South West Investment Fund provides a combination of debt and equity funding, ranging from £25,000 to £5 million, to support small and medium-sized businesses across the South West at various stages of their development. Maven manages the equity side of the fund in the north of the region.

Founded in 2022, Deckhouse creates a relaxed, coastal-inspired atmosphere where guests can unwind and enjoy freshly prepared food spanning brunch to dinner. In addition to dining, the venue hosts celebrations and events, including wine tastings and live music evenings. This investment will support Deckhouse’s strategic plans to expand into new locations, further establishing its presence in the region.

The Michelmores team advising on the transaction was led by Partner Harry Trick, supported by Associate Ben Adams and Solicitor Harry Jones of the Corporate team. Employment advice was provided by Partner Rachael Lloyd and Associate Matthew Warren, with additional support from the Transaction Real Estate team, led by Partner Paul Beanlands and Associate Charlie Gauntlett.
